Hey Chris, I know we went through this once before on skype, but here are the settings I'm using in nvidia control panel, I know you don't have TIR so use the Off settings on Triple buffering and V sync
Ambient Occlusion Not supported
Anisotropic filtering 8x
Antialiasing - FXAA Off
Antialiasing - Gamma correction On
Antialiasing - Mode Override any application setting
Antialiasing - Setting 8x
Antialiasing - Transparency Multisample
Cuda - GPUs All
Maximun pre-rendered frames Use 3D application setting
Multi-display/mixed-GPU acceleration Single display mode
Texture filtering - Anisotropic Off
Texture filtering - Negitive Lod bias Clamp
Texture filtering - Quality High Quality
Texture filtering - Trilinear optimization Off
Threaded optimization Auto or Off
Triple Buffering if you use TIR On
" " if you don't use TIR Off
Texture filtering - Anisotropic filter opt. Off
Vertical sync if you use TIR On
" " if you don't use TIR Off
I also use nvidia inspector to set a couple of more things the regular control panel does not use. Remember if you use the Global settings it will use those settings for every application or game you play, which isn't good if you do DX games, il2 is OpenGL and the settings I just gave you are for OpenGL and il2.
